How To Use The Earth Day Printable Book:

If you are using the black and white cover, your children will first color the picture.

Next, they will write how they can “reduce” on the first page and draw a picture to go along with their sentence.

For example, your kids may write “I can turn off the water when I brush my teeth.”

Then, they will write how they can “reuse” and “recycle” and draw pictures to illustrate their sentences.

How Can I Differentiate This Activity?

If your kids can’t write sentences yet, they can dictate to you what they want to say. They can then draw the pictures to go along with the sentences.
